Deion Jermall Fox-Thompson one of God creations, was blessed to be bestowed within the care of Dorothy Fox-Thompson and the late Victor Raymond Thompson father.

Deion, at age of 5 years old was diagnosed with Autism and Epilepsy, which lead him to live a quiet and sheltered life. If you did not know Deion, you would think he was quiet, due to his difficulty of finding the words in conversation.

Deion would reference scenes from any number of his Disney movies that he collected over the years. He enjoyed singing some of his favorite scenes through dialogue and acting. Deion enjoyed fresh haircuts, and looking his best. Some nights we could hear him raid the refrigerator. Macaroni and cheese and ketchup was his favorite. Every morning he wanted to know what was his mother cooking. Deion would write down what he ate for dinner if he could not spell it, he would draw pictures, in his note pad of the food he wanted. Despite his challenges.

Deion loved special occasions, especially Thanksgiving because of family and all the food he wanted to eat.

Deion was a warm and loving spirit, with a big heart and beautiful smile.

To know Deion, is to know what love is. (Unconditional) Deion loved to sit in the backyard, where he found his quiet space. He loved shopping for clothes, hats and Disney movies. Deion was truly loved. Deion favorite peoples were his nieces Precious Fox and Brenna Wilson. He kept a picture of Precious taped to his window. He also spoke about his cousin Diana Fox, whom he loved dearly. May Deion always be sheltered and loved in every step of his journey.

He was preceded in death by Victor Raymond Thompson, Dewayne Fox, Nathaniel Jackson, Raymond L. Thompson, Victoria Thompson, Darnell Thompson.

Deion leaves to cherish his loving memory, his mother Dorothy Fox-Thompson, his big brothers Terry Fox, Curtis Fox, step siblings Theresa Coomer, Jasmine Wright, Neicy and Rayshon Thompson, and a host of aunts, uncles, nieces, nephews, relatives and friends.
